This video provides a comprehensive review of the Colt Viper .357 Magnum revolver, a sought-after model from Colt's renowned Snake Gun series. It features detailed close-ups, a breakdown of its components, and impressions from range testing, focusing on trigger pull, balance, and accuracy. The review also delves into the history of the Colt Viper line and compares it with other notable Colt Snake Guns like the Python, King Cobra, and Cobra. Specifics on the Viper's .357 Magnum/.38 Special compatibility, 6-round cylinder, 4-inch barrel, blued finish, wood grips, and smooth double-action/single-action trigger are highlighted, making it a must-watch for collectors and revolver enthusiasts.
Revolvers are experiencing a significant resurgence in popularity due to their mechanical simplicity, extreme reliability, and ease of use, making them ideal for concealed carry and individuals with grip limitations. Modern revolvers offer improved performance over vintage models, and their robust construction contributes to better resale value compared to polymer semi-automatics. The trend spans all age groups, driven by media influence and the platform's inherent dependability.
